Friend or Foe

Age: 9+

Published: August 2007

ISBN: 978140233378

Format: Paperback

Evacuated from London, David and Tucky feel like the war is a long way away from their new life in the Devon countryside.  Then one night the skyline of the moor is lit up with gun flashes, and the distant crump of bombing miles away brings the war back to them and shatters their new-found peace.
